-- | Returns information about the status of the changes pending for the
-- ActiveMQ user.
--
-- /See:/ 'newUserPendingChanges' smart constructor.
data UserPendingChanges = UserPendingChanges'
{ -- | Enables access to the the ActiveMQ Web Console for the ActiveMQ user.
consoleAccess :: Prelude.Maybe Prelude.Bool,
-- | The list of groups (20 maximum) to which the ActiveMQ user belongs. This
-- value can contain only alphanumeric characters, dashes, periods,
-- underscores, and tildes (- . _ ~). This value must be 2-100 characters
-- long.
groups :: Prelude.Maybe [Prelude.Text],
-- | Required. The type of change pending for the ActiveMQ user.
pendingChange :: ChangeType
}
deriving (Prelude.Eq, Prelude.Read, Prelude.Show, Prelude.Generic)
